Eligibility/Qualification
- Must be an Australian citizen or permanent resident.
- Commencing PhD in the middle of the current year or next academic year.
- Enrolled or planning to enroll at an eligible Australian university or research institute.
- Must have a qualified primary supervisor and supervisory team.
- Commit to full-time PhD study.
Applicants with a background in Health & Medical Sciences, Clinical Care, Pharmacy, Nursing, Allied Health, and Public Health are strongly encouraged to apply.

How to Apply
- Download the official application form from the Leukaemia Foundation website.
- Complete all required sections and attach supporting documents.
- Submit your application via email to research@leukaemia.org.au.
- Clearly mention “PhD Scholarship Round” and the applicant’s name in the email subject line.
- Optional supplementary materials may be attached to strengthen your application.
